Software Shout-out: VirtualBox

Submitted by maz on Tue, 12/09/2008 - 15:41
Link: Software Shout-out: VirtualBox

While VMware is undoubtedly the technology granddaddy of x86 virtualisation, and Parallels was the first well-known way of running Microsoft Windows on Apple MacOS X, VirtualBox is an open-source gem in a world of pay-for software.
